Transaction f51326616b1e5d87c67d9330c6a210b2b4c15faa3fe80a434f0a38a2a656ab7f

140 Input
1 Outputs
  • f51326616b1e5d87c67d9330c6a210b2b4c15faa3fe80a434f0a38a2a656ab7f:0
  • value  64856867
    address  bc1q9t3pkwk8kf9vgwxzhvgt6sqm6aqw637dhdmdue